LANCASTER CASTLE is one of Britain's major historic monuments. For over 900 years it has dominated the hilltop looking out over the river Lune and the city of Lancaster. Owned by Her Majesty the Queen in her role as Duke of Lancaster, the castle has a unique history, and who better to tell that history than Colin Penny and Graham Kemp. Between them they have almost 40 years of experience in managing the museum of the castle, researching its history and telling its tales to tourists from around the world. This book charts the growth and development of the castle from medieval times to the present day, but also explores the use of the site during the Roman period. Colin Penny and Graham Kemp give us an accurate historical account at the same time as bringing Lancaster Castle to life with their sometimes amusing and sometimes macabre anecdotes. This is no dry historical text, but a riveting story written by two people who have a passion for and intimate knowledge of this iconic building.

When eight-year-old Addy befriends Cari, a new girl in her class, she has no idea where she came from or why she does some of the things she does. Cari doesn't Know or understand about computers and she has never even heard of trail mix There is something about Cari that Addy needs to figure out. How did Cari end up with Addy's special button that her mother gave her on her birthday? Extended description The Button Sisters is a wonderful choice for young independent readers or as a read aloud by teachers or parents. The Button Sisters is full of humor that elementary students love and will encourage readers or listeners to want to continue to find out what will happen next. Midway through the book, the reader actually will begin knowing more than some of the characters know. There are other parts of the story that will make the reader feel the emotions that the characters are experiencing. The issues of family dynamics, friendship, ancestry and finding one's place in the realm of things around us are all meshed into a book that has valuable lessons for readers of all ages and the gift of unconditional love that for those of us who experience, leaves our lives that much richer. The reader will be left with questions about family and a better understanding of what being a friend and having a friend means. The culminating part of the book is written with closure or as a beginning of a series if the demand is such.
